An airstrike alert has been issued in northern Israel, the press service of the Israel Defense Forces (IDF) reported. Telegram channel.

“Sirens sounded in Ayelet HaShahar in northern Israel,” the publication said.

The IDF also reported that several suspicious aerial targets were detected crossing the Israeli border from Lebanon after sirens sounded in the Upper Galilee.

The Israeli military added that the interceptors were launched towards the targets and fell near Ayelet HaShahar.
